This paper addresses energy measurement audit in coal-fired power plant. Energy audit, as an effective energy-saving and emission-reducing measure, was launched in thousands of high energy-consuming enterprises in China in 2006. The vehicular ad hoc network (VANET) is an emerging new technology and is a promising approach for the intelligent transportation system (ITS). In comfort and safety applications, a vehicle may need to query data from another vehicle via multihop communications. Determining the propagation modes of high-frequency radar ray within the ionosphere and extracting their corresponding information quickly are quite important for over-the-horizon radar system. In general, the diagnosis to the ionosphere is implemented with special equipments.
